Connect with us

What is Technical SEO? Everything You Need to Know


What is Technical SEO? Everything You Need to Know

Welcome to the definitive Technical SEO tutorial! We will go deeply into the area of technical search engine optimization in this post, demystifying the fundamental ideas and best practices that can dramatically improve the functionality and search engine exposure of your website.

Technical SEO is an essential aspect of optimizing your website, ensuring that search engines can crawl, index, and understand your content effectively. It involves various technical elements that play a pivotal role in determining your search engine rankings and user experience. From website speed and mobile-friendliness to structured data and XML sitemaps, mastering Technical SEO can significantly impact your online success.

So, buckle up and get ready to unravel the secrets of Technical SEO, discovering the tips, tricks, and strategies that will put you ahead in the digital realm.

What is Technical SEO? Everything You Need to Know

At its core, Technical SEO refers to the process of optimizing the technical aspects of your website to enhance its visibility and ranking on search engines. It goes beyond creating compelling content and focuses on ensuring that search engine bots can access, crawl, and interpret your website with ease. By fine-tuning these technical elements, you pave the way for improved user experience and a higher likelihood of ranking higher in search engine result pages (SERPs).

Understanding Search Engine Crawling and Indexing

Before we dive into the intricacies of Technical SEO, let’s shed some light on how search engines crawl and index websites. Search engines like Google use bots, also known as crawlers or spiders, to navigate the internet and discover new or updated web pages. These bots follow links from one page to another, gathering data that is later stored in massive databases, which we refer to as indexes.

When a user performs a search query, the search engine retrieves relevant information from its index and presents it in the form of search results. Technical SEO plays a crucial role in helping these bots crawl, understand, and index your website correctly, making it essential for gaining organic visibility.

The Importance of Website Speed

Website speed is a critical factor in the world of SEO. Search engines and users alike favor websites that load quickly and provide a seamless browsing experience. Slow-loading sites not only frustrate visitors but also receive lower rankings on search engines.

Improving website speed involves several technical optimizations, such as:

  1. Image Compression: Compressing images without compromising quality reduces their file size, leading to faster loading times.
  2. Caching: Implementing caching mechanisms allows browsers to store certain website elements, reducing the need for re-downloading and speeding up subsequent visits.
  3. Minifying CSS and JavaScript: Removing unnecessary characters and spaces from CSS and JavaScript files reduces their size and improves loading speed.

By prioritizing website speed, you not only please search engines but also provide a better user experience, increasing the likelihood of user engagement and conversions.

Mobile-Friendliness and Responsive Design

With the majority of internet users accessing websites through mobile devices, mobile-friendliness is no longer an option but a necessity. Google and other search engines take mobile-friendliness into account when ranking websites.

To ensure your website is mobile-friendly, consider these aspects:

  1. Responsive Design: Adopting a responsive design ensures that your website adjusts and displays correctly on various screen sizes and devices.
  2. Mobile Page Speed: Optimize your website’s performance for mobile users by reducing load times and improving mobile-specific elements.
  3. Mobile Usability: Test and improve the usability of your website on mobile devices to enhance user experience.

A mobile-friendly website not only benefits your SEO efforts but also caters to a wider audience, driving more traffic and potential customers to your digital doorstep.

Structured Data and Schema Markup

Structured data, also known as schema markup, is a powerful tool that allows webmasters to provide additional context and information about their web pages to search engines. By using structured data, you can enhance the appearance of your search results, making them more appealing and informative to users.

For example, adding schema markup can enable rich snippets, displaying additional details like star ratings, reviews, and event information directly on the search results page. This can significantly increase the visibility and click-through rate of your website.

Commonly used schema markup types include:

  1. Article: Helps search engines understand that your content is an article and provides information such as the article’s headline, author, and publish date.
  2. Product: Allows search engines to display product-related information, such as price, availability, and reviews.
  3. Local Business: Provides details about a local business, including address, phone number, and opening hours.

Integrating structured data into your website is a technical aspect of SEO that can have a substantial impact on your search engine performance.

XML Sitemaps for Enhanced Crawling

An XML sitemap is a file that lists all the pages on your website, helping search engine crawlers navigate and index your content efficiently. It acts as a roadmap, guiding search engine bots to important pages that might otherwise be challenging to discover.

Creating and submitting an XML sitemap to search engines is a fundamental Technical SEO practice that should not be overlooked. It ensures that your most valuable pages receive the attention they deserve, leading to better visibility in search results.

Canonicalization and Duplicate Content

Canonicalization is a technique used to address duplicate content issues on your website. Duplicate content can arise due to various reasons, such as printer-friendly versions of pages, HTTP and HTTPS versions of the same page, or URL parameters.

By specifying a canonical URL, you signal to search engines which version of a page is the preferred one, consolidating link equity and avoiding the potential dilution of rankings caused by duplicate content.

URL Structure and Optimization

A well-structured URL can be both user-friendly and beneficial for SEO. When crafting URLs, consider the following best practices:

  1. Descriptive: Make URLs descriptive and relevant to the content on the page, providing both users and search engines with an idea of what the page is about.
  2. Short and Simple: Keep URLs concise, avoiding lengthy strings of characters or unnecessary parameters.
  3. Hyphens Over Underscores: Use hyphens to separate words in URLs, as search engines treat them as word separators.

Optimizing your URLs contributes to a more organized and navigable website, improving user experience and SEO.

Secure Website with HTTPS

Securing your website with HTTPS is vital for maintaining user trust and search engine favorability. HTTPS encrypts data transmitted between the user’s browser and your web server, ensuring a secure connection and protecting sensitive information.

In addition to security benefits, Google considers HTTPS as a ranking signal. Websites with HTTPS tend to rank higher than their non-secure counterparts, making SSL certification an integral part of Technical SEO.

Optimizing Website Structure and Navigation

A clear and logical website structure is essential for both users and search engines. Organizing your content into categories and subcategories enhances user experience and helps search engine bots understand the context of your pages.

Consider the following practices for optimizing website structure and navigation:

  1. Breadcrumbs: Implement breadcrumbs to display the hierarchical path to the current page, making it easier for users to navigate and understand their position within the site.
  2. Internal Linking: Create strategic internal links between related pages to spread link equity and encourage deeper exploration of your content.
  3. Site Architecture: Plan a logical site architecture, ensuring that important pages are easily accessible from the homepage and that all content is reachable within a few clicks.

By optimizing your website’s structure and navigation, you improve user engagement and provide search engines with a clear map of your site.

Robots.txt and Meta Robots Tag

Robots.txt and the meta robots tag are used to communicate with search engine bots and control which parts of your website they can crawl and index. These elements are crucial for preventing sensitive or irrelevant pages from appearing in search results and potentially harming your website’s rankings.

Using robots.txt and meta robots tags correctly can help:

  1. Block Irrelevant Pages: Prevent search engines from crawling pages like login and admin areas, improving crawl efficiency.
  2. Manage Duplicate Content: Avoid indexing pages with duplicate or thin content, reducing the risk of ranking issues.
  3. Preserve Link Equity: Direct search engine bots to focus on essential pages, preserving link equity and improving the overall authority of your website.

Optimizing Website Images for SEO

Images are not only visually appealing but can also contribute to your website’s SEO performance. By optimizing images, you can enhance your website’s overall performance, accessibility, and search engine rankings.

Here are some image optimization techniques:

  1. Alt Text: Add descriptive alt text to images, providing context for visually impaired users and giving search engines a better understanding of the image content.
  2. File Size: Compress image files to reduce their size without compromising quality, leading to faster page loading times.
  3. Image Sitemaps: Include images in your XML sitemap to ensure search engines index them correctly.

Website Accessibility and SEO

Website accessibility is the practice of designing and developing websites to be usable by people with disabilities. While accessibility is primarily about inclusivity, it also impacts SEO.

Search engines value websites that are accessible to all users, and by enhancing your website’s accessibility, you improve its overall SEO performance.

Consider these accessibility practices:

  1. Keyboard Navigation: Ensure your website is navigable using a keyboard, catering to users who rely on keyboard-based navigation.
  2. Alt Text: As mentioned earlier, provide descriptive alt text for images to make your content accessible to visually impaired users.
  3. Proper HTML Structure: Use semantic HTML to structure your content, aiding screen readers in presenting the information clearly.

By adopting accessibility best practices, you make your website more user-friendly and search engine-friendly, fostering a positive user experience and improving your chances of ranking higher in search results.

Page Speed Insights and Core Web Vitals

Google’s Page Speed Insights and Core Web Vitals are tools that assess your website’s performance and user experience based on various metrics, such as loading speed, interactivity, and visual stability.

Monitoring and improving your website’s performance according to these metrics can significantly impact your search engine rankings and user engagement.

Core Web Vitals include:

  1. Largest Contentful Paint (LCP): Measures the loading performance by evaluating the time it takes for the largest content element to appear on the screen.
  2. First Input Delay (FID): Measures interactivity by analyzing the time between a user’s first interaction and the browser’s response.
  3. Cumulative Layout Shift (CLS): Measures visual stability by quantifying unexpected layout shifts during page load.

Monitoring and Analyzing Website Traffic

Analyzing your website’s traffic is crucial for understanding its performance and the effectiveness of your SEO efforts. Google Analytics is a powerful tool that provides valuable insights into various aspects of user behavior on your website.

By studying metrics such as bounce rate, session duration, and conversion rate, you can identify areas for improvement and make data-driven decisions to enhance your website’s overall performance.

Frequently Asked Questions (FAQs)

  1. Q: What are the essential technical elements for effective Technical SEO?
    • A: Some crucial technical elements for Technical SEO include website speed optimization, mobile-friendliness, structured data implementation, XML sitemaps, canonicalization, and secure HTTPS.
  2. Q: How does website speed impact SEO?
    • A: Website speed is a significant ranking factor, as it affects user experience. Faster-loading websites tend to rank higher in search engine results and offer a better user experience.
  3. Q: Why is mobile-friendliness essential for SEO?
    • A: Mobile-friendliness is crucial because of the increasing number of users accessing the internet through mobile devices. Google prioritizes mobile-friendly websites in its search results to cater to the growing mobile user base.
  4. Q: What is structured data, and how does it benefit SEO?
    • A: Structured data, also known as schema markup, provides additional context about your web pages to search engines. It can lead to enhanced search results, known as rich snippets, which can improve click-through rates and visibility.
  5. Q: How do XML sitemaps help with crawling and indexing?
    • A: XML sitemaps act as a roadmap for search engine bots, guiding them to important pages on your website and ensuring they are indexed correctly. This helps improve the discoverability of your content in search results.
  6. Q: Does website accessibility impact SEO?
    • A: Yes, website accessibility is an essential factor in SEO. Search engines favor websites that are accessible to all users, and by implementing accessibility best practices, you improve your chances of ranking higher in search results.


Congratulations! You have now gained a comprehensive understanding of Technical SEO and its crucial role in optimizing your website for search engines. By focusing on website speed, mobile-friendliness, structured data, XML sitemaps, and other technical elements, you can boost your rankings, improve user experience, and drive organic traffic to your website.

Remember that Technical SEO is an ongoing process, and staying up-to-date with the latest trends and best practices is essential. Regularly monitor your website’s performance, analyze user behavior, and make data-driven decisions to continuously improve your SEO efforts.

Now, put your newfound knowledge into action and witness the positive impact it has on your website’s visibility and success.

Related To SEO:

Continue Reading
You may also like...

More in tech

Popular Post

To Top